Searched refs:font2D (Results 1 - 25 of 26) sorted by relevance

12

/openjdk7/jdk/src/share/classes/sun/font/
H A DFont2DHandle.java45 * even when a font2D reference is already directly held. Certain
46 * validation points may check that font2Dhandle.font2D == font2D
47 * If this is not true, then this font2D is not valid. Arguably
49 * font2D = font2DHandle.font2D.
67 public Font2D font2D; field in class:Font2DHandle
70 font2D = font;
H A DFontStrikeDisposer.java56 Font2D font2D; field in class:FontStrikeDisposer
66 public FontStrikeDisposer(Font2D font2D, FontStrikeDesc desc, argument
68 this.font2D = font2D;
74 public FontStrikeDisposer(Font2D font2D, FontStrikeDesc desc, argument
76 this.font2D = font2D;
82 public FontStrikeDisposer(Font2D font2D, FontStrikeDesc desc, argument
84 this.font2D = font2D;
89 FontStrikeDisposer(Font2D font2D, FontStrikeDesc desc) argument
[all...]
H A DFontManager.java62 public void deRegisterBadFont(Font2D font2D); argument
H A DFontStrikeDesc.java112 public static int getAAHintIntVal(Object aa, Font2D font2D, int ptSize) { argument
119 if (font2D.useAAForPtSize(ptSize)) {
142 public static int getAAHintIntVal(Font2D font2D, Font font, argument
175 if (font2D.useAAForPtSize(ptSize)) {
H A DFontFamily.java59 static void remove(Font2D font2D) { argument
61 String name = font2D.getFamilyName(Locale.ENGLISH);
66 if (family.plain == font2D) {
69 if (family.bold == font2D) {
72 if (family.italic == font2D) {
75 if (family.bolditalic == font2D) {
H A DFontUtilities.java399 Font2D font2D = FontUtilities.getFont2D(font);
401 if (!(font2D instanceof PhysicalFont)) {
420 PhysicalFont physicalFont = (PhysicalFont)font2D;
505 Font2D font2D = getFont2D(font);
506 if (font2D instanceof TrueTypeFont) {
507 TrueTypeFont ttf = (TrueTypeFont) font2D;
H A DCompositeStrike.java50 CompositeStrike(CompositeFont font2D, FontStrikeDesc desc) { argument
51 this.compFont = font2D;
H A DFontResolver.java117 Font2D font2D = FontUtilities.getFont2D(font);
118 if (font2D.hasSupplementaryChars()) {
H A DSunFontManager.java602 if (!(handle.font2D instanceof CompositeFont)) {
606 CompositeFont oldComp = (CompositeFont)handle.font2D;
689 oldFont.handle.font2D = cf;
1107 physicalFont = (PhysicalFont)(handle.font2D);
2454 FileFont font2D = null;
2460 font2D = new TrueTypeFont(fontFilePath, null, 0, true);
2463 font2D = new Type1Font(fontFilePath, null, isCopy);
2484 font2D.setFileToRemove(fontFile, tracker);
2545 return font2D;
2573 public synchronized void deRegisterBadFont(Font2D font2D) { argument
[all...]
H A DGlyphLayout.java410 Font2D font2D = FontUtilities.getFont2D(font);
414 if (font2D instanceof CompositeFont) {
416 _fontRuns.init((CompositeFont)font2D, text, offset, lim);
442 nextEngineRecord(start, limit, script, lang, font2D, 0);
H A DFontDesignMetrics.java357 Font2D font2D = FontUtilities.getFont2D(font);
358 fontStrike = font2D.getStrike(font, frc);
H A DStandardGlyphVector.java155 private Font2D font2D; // basic strike-independent stuff field in class:StandardGlyphVector
1086 vglyphs[i] = font2D.getValidatedGlyphCode(oglyphs[i]);
1115 initFontData(); // sets up font2D
1122 font2D.getMapper().charsToGlyphs(count, text, glyphs);
1126 font2D = FontUtilities.getFont2D(font);
1736 int aa = FontStrikeDesc.getAAHintIntVal(aaHint,sgv.font2D, ptSize);
1744 FontStrike strike = sgv.font2D.getStrike(desc); // !!! getStrike(desc, false)
H A DGlyphList.java269 if (info.font2D.getMapper().charsToGlyphsNS(len, chData, glyphData)) {
/openjdk7/jdk/src/macosx/classes/sun/font/
H A DCStrikeDisposer.java53 public CStrikeDisposer(Font2D font2D, FontStrikeDesc desc, argument
56 super(font2D, desc, 0L, images);
60 public CStrikeDisposer(Font2D font2D, FontStrikeDesc desc, argument
63 super(font2D, desc, 0L, images);
67 public CStrikeDisposer(Font2D font2D, FontStrikeDesc desc, argument
70 super(font2D, desc, 0L);
74 public CStrikeDisposer(Font2D font2D, FontStrikeDesc desc) { argument
75 super(font2D, desc);
H A DCFontManager.java152 Font2D font2D = null;
158 font2D = new TrueTypeFont(fontFilePath, null, 0, true);
161 font2D = new Type1Font(fontFilePath, null, isCopy);
182 FileFont.setFileToRemove(font2D, fontFile, tracker);
239 return font2D;
/openjdk7/jdk/src/solaris/classes/sun/font/
H A DNativeStrikeDisposer.java54 public NativeStrikeDisposer(Font2D font2D, FontStrikeDesc desc, argument
56 super(font2D, desc, 0L, images);
60 public NativeStrikeDisposer(Font2D font2D, FontStrikeDesc desc, argument
62 super(font2D, desc, 0L, images);
66 public NativeStrikeDisposer(Font2D font2D, FontStrikeDesc desc, argument
68 super(font2D, desc, 0L);
72 public NativeStrikeDisposer(Font2D font2D, FontStrikeDesc desc) { argument
73 super(font2D, desc);
/openjdk7/jdk/src/share/classes/sun/java2d/loops/
H A DFontInfo.java48 public Font2D font2D; field in class:FontInfo
/openjdk7/jdk/src/share/native/sun/font/
H A DfreetypeScaler.c63 jobject font2D; member in struct:__anon798
158 scalerInfo->font2D,
188 scalerInfo->font2D,
204 (*env)->CallObjectMethod(env, scalerInfo->font2D,
234 bread = (*env)->CallIntMethod(env, scalerInfo->font2D,
252 JNIEnv *env, jobject scaler, jobject font2D, jint type,
265 scalerInfo->font2D = font2D;
300 (*env)->CallObjectMethod(env, font2D,
405 jobject font2D,
251 Java_sun_font_FreetypeFontScaler_initNativeScaler( JNIEnv *env, jobject scaler, jobject font2D, jint type, jint indexInCollection, jboolean supportsCJK, jint filesize) argument
404 setupFTContext(JNIEnv *env, jobject font2D, FTScalerInfo *scalerInfo, FTScalerContext *context) argument
437 Java_sun_font_FreetypeFontScaler_getFontMetricsNative( JNIEnv *env, jobject scaler, jobject font2D, jlong pScalerContext, jlong pScaler) argument
531 Java_sun_font_FreetypeFontScaler_getGlyphAdvanceNative( JNIEnv *env, jobject scaler, jobject font2D, jlong pScalerContext, jlong pScaler, jint glyphCode) argument
569 Java_sun_font_FreetypeFontScaler_getGlyphMetricsNative( JNIEnv *env, jobject scaler, jobject font2D, jlong pScalerContext, jlong pScaler, jint glyphCode, jobject metrics) argument
702 Java_sun_font_FreetypeFontScaler_getGlyphImageNative( JNIEnv *env, jobject scaler, jobject font2D, jlong pScalerContext, jlong pScaler, jint glyphCode) argument
984 getFTOutline(JNIEnv* env, jobject font2D, FTScalerContext *context, FTScalerInfo* scalerInfo, jint glyphCode, jfloat xpos, jfloat ypos) argument
1202 getGlyphGeneralPath(JNIEnv* env, jobject font2D, FTScalerContext *context, FTScalerInfo *scalerInfo, jint glyphCode, jfloat xpos, jfloat ypos) argument
1258 Java_sun_font_FreetypeFontScaler_getGlyphOutlineNative( JNIEnv *env, jobject scaler, jobject font2D, jlong pScalerContext, jlong pScaler, jint glyphCode, jfloat xpos, jfloat ypos) argument
1287 Java_sun_font_FreetypeFontScaler_getGlyphOutlineBoundsNative( JNIEnv *env, jobject scaler, jobject font2D, jlong pScalerContext, jlong pScaler, jint glyphCode) argument
1336 Java_sun_font_FreetypeFontScaler_getGlyphVectorOutlineNative( JNIEnv *env, jobject scaler, jobject font2D, jlong pScalerContext, jlong pScaler, jintArray glyphArray, jint numGlyphs, jfloat xpos, jfloat ypos) argument
1441 Java_sun_font_FreetypeFontScaler_getGlyphPointNative( JNIEnv *env, jobject scaler, jobject font2D, jlong pScalerContext, jlong pScaler, jint glyphCode, jint pointNumber) argument
[all...]
H A DFontInstanceAdapter.cpp45 : env(theEnv), font2D(theFont2D), fontStrike(theFontStrike),
110 env->CallObjectMethod(font2D, sunFontIDs.getTableBytesMID, tableTag);
138 LEGlyphID id = (LEGlyphID)env->CallIntMethod(font2D, sunFontIDs.f2dCharToGlyphMID, (jint)mappedChar);
144 LEGlyphID id = (LEGlyphID)env->CallIntMethod(font2D, sunFontIDs.f2dCharToGlyphMID, ch);
192 return (LEGlyphID)env->CallIntMethod(font2D, sunFontIDs.charToGlyphMID,
H A DFontInstanceAdapter.h50 jobject font2D; member in class:FontInstanceAdapter
100 return (le_bool)env->CallBooleanMethod(font2D,
/openjdk7/jdk/src/share/classes/sun/print/
H A DPathGraphics.java703 Font2D font2D = FontUtilities.getFont2D(font);
704 if (font2D.handle.font2D != font2D) {
727 if (font2D instanceof CompositeFont) {
728 cf = (CompositeFont)font2D;
730 mapArray = (char[][])fontMap.get(font2D.handle);
733 fontMap.put(font2D.handle, mapArray);
750 glyphToCharMap = (char[])fontMap.get(font2D.handle);
752 glyphToCharMap = getGlyphToCharMapForFont(font2D);
1003 getGlyphToCharMapForFont(Font2D font2D) argument
[all...]
/openjdk7/jdk/src/windows/classes/sun/awt/windows/
H A DWPathGraphics.java305 Font2D font2D = FontUtilities.getFont2D(font);
306 if (font2D instanceof CompositeFont ||
307 font2D instanceof TrueTypeFont) {
510 Font2D font2D = FontUtilities.getFont2D(font);
511 if (font2D instanceof TrueTypeFont) {
512 textOut(str, font, (TrueTypeFont)font2D, frc,
516 } else if (font2D instanceof CompositeFont) {
524 CompositeFont compFont = (CompositeFont)font2D;
708 Font2D font2D = FontUtilities.getFont2D(font);
709 if (font2D instanceo
775 textOut(String str, Font font, PhysicalFont font2D, FontRenderContext frc, float deviceSize, int rotation, float awScale, AffineTransform deviceTransform, double scaleFactorX, float userx, float usery, float devx, float devy, float targetW) argument
[all...]
/openjdk7/jdk/src/solaris/native/sun/font/
H A DX11FontScaler.c233 (JNIEnv *env, jobject font2D, jlong pScalerContext, jint glyphCode) {
272 (JNIEnv *env, jobject font2D, jlong pScalerContext, jint glyphCode) {
293 (JNIEnv *env, jobject font2D, jlong pScalerContext, jint glyphCode) {
314 (JNIEnv *env, jobject font2D, jlong pScalerContext) {
232 Java_sun_font_NativeFont_getGlyphAdvance(JNIEnv *env, jobject font2D, jlong pScalerContext, jint glyphCode) argument
271 Java_sun_font_NativeFont_getGlyphImageNoDefault(JNIEnv *env, jobject font2D, jlong pScalerContext, jint glyphCode) argument
292 Java_sun_font_NativeFont_getGlyphImage(JNIEnv *env, jobject font2D, jlong pScalerContext, jint glyphCode) argument
313 Java_sun_font_NativeFont_getFontMetrics(JNIEnv *env, jobject font2D, jlong pScalerContext) argument
/openjdk7/jdk/src/solaris/classes/sun/awt/
H A DX11FontManager.java817 CompositeFont font2D = getFontConfigManager().getFontConfigFont(family, style);
819 if (font2D == null) { // Not expected, just a precaution.
831 new FontUIResource(font2D.getFamilyName(null), style, size);
832 FontAccess.getFontAccess().setFont2D(fuir, font2D.handle);
/openjdk7/jdk/src/share/classes/java/awt/
H A DFont.java493 font2DHandle.font2D instanceof CompositeFont &&
494 ((CompositeFont)(font2DHandle.font2D)).isStdComposite()) {
502 /* Do not cache the de-referenced font2D. It must be explicitly
506 return font2DHandle.font2D;
585 /* Fonts created from a stream will use the same font2D instance
595 if (handle.font2D instanceof CompositeFont &&
596 handle.font2D.getStyle() != style) {
616 this.name = this.font2DHandle.font2D.getFontName(Locale.getDefault());
623 * Fonts created from a stream will use the same font2D instance as the
626 * need to have the handle to the underlying font2D passe
[all...]

Completed in 162 milliseconds

12